by Lazaros C. Triarhou (Editor), Santiago Ramon y. Cajal (Author)
This essay by the Spanish Nobel Laureate, Santiago Ram n y Cajal (1852-1934), is a tour-de-force vision on the present and future of humanity. It constitutes a preface to a book by the Cuban physician-sociologist, Enrique Florencio Lluria (1863-1925). In "Superorganic Evolution," the relation of sociology to the natural sciences is at the epicenter. Cajal's preface became popular with the anarchist and the socialist press and was reprinted many times, in Spanish, between 1905 and 1996. It is presented here in an updated English translation, with an editorial annotation.
